Some of the deepest wounds in life don’t come from what happened to us.
They come from what never happened at all.
The conversations we never had.
In this episode of Faith Is a Journey, we reflect on grief, parenting, childhood memories, and the empty places many of us still carry long into adulthood.
But what if those gaps weren’t accidents?
What if the things our parents never gave us were the very things that pushed us toward God?
